    For some reason I can’t edit my previous response.  

    NOTE:   EVERY VERSION OF PSE HAS IT’S OWN MAX LEVEL OF ADOBE CAMERA RAW THAT WILL WORK WITH IT.

    What does that mean?    Those new cameras require ACR 18.2- which may not be supported in pse 2022.  You can install it all day long but it simply may not work in an older version of pse.
